Output 85a2480cbc1736c66e48b439721d9805635229875b476c0eefc661f0204a5ed3:1

value
3525402498
script pubkey
OP_0 OP_PUSHBYTES_20 04c3c867bfe98dd5e2e4f8174d170afdeb14a240
address
tb1qqnpusealaxxatchylqt569c2lh43fgjqgyqy48
transaction
85a2480cbc1736c66e48b439721d9805635229875b476c0eefc661f0204a5ed3
confirmations
111507
spent
true